The Monadnock region. It’s nearly 800 square miles of forest, hills, rivers, lakes, and mountains. Since 1989, the Monadnock Conservancy, together with willing landowners, has permanently conserved nearly 24,000 acres in 29 towns throughout southwestern New Hampshire. Learn more about our history.
